pmoehrin Posted January 9, 2020 Share Posted January 9, 2020 2 hours ago, dfwabel said: BTW, Kevin Love is due $90M over three years after this season. He is nearly untradeable. If I were Denver, I would offer the Cavs, Paul Millsap, straight up for Kevin Love. I think Love is both a better player and a better fit for Denver than Millsap. The Nuggets are locked in for at least $80 million for the next three years anyway, so it's not like Love's contact makes their cap situation any worse than it already is. Plus the Nuggets are going to need a replacement for Millsap regardless and its going to be tough to find someone as good Millsap with their cap situation. Millsap's contract is up after this year, which gives Cleveland their salary relief in return, so it seems like it could be a win-win for both sides. But beyond that, I'm hard-pressed to come up with another potential deal that would both send Love to a contender and make sense.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
